Airline reveals what cabin crew did after girl reported sex attack

An airline has revealed how horrified cabin crew reacted after a 15-year-old girl reported being sexually assaulted during a flight from Mumbai to Switzerland.

The teenager told crew she was raped by an Indian businessman sitting next to her after she fell asleep on the nine-hour journey.

The two had only exchanged a brief, superficial conversation before the minor dozed off.

Despite the girl reportedly being accompanied by a parent, the man molested her and performed sex acts on himself.

After the incident, the girl alerted a crew member, Swiss Airlines confirmed to Blick. 

She was immediately moved away from the perpetrator and cared for by staff.

‘A cabin crew member then continuously observed him,’ airline spokeswoman Exer-Kuhn said.

Police were informed and arrested the man at Zurich Airport.  He has since been convicted of rape and sexual acts with a child.

It comes after the National Council of Switzerland and the Council of States agreed on the formula ‘no means no’.

The amendment came into effect a year ago and means rape is now considered to have occurred if the victim indicates through words or gestures that they do not consent to the sexual act.

Before the amendment, rape only occurred if the perpetrator threatened the victim or used violence.

Furthermore, the crime of rape no longer encompasses only forced sexual intercourse with a woman, but now also includes acts similar to sexual intercourse involving physical penetration.

The victim’s state of shock was deemed a sufficient sign of rejection. The man was convicted of rape and sexual acts with a child. 

The man received a suspended sentence of one and a half years, but will not need to serve it as he has been in custody since March.

The judge described the sentence as rather lenient and ‘barely appropriate’.

The man is banned from entering Switzerland for the next five years and is prohibited from engaging in any activity involving regular contact with minors for life.

The proceedings will cost him approximately CHF 9,000 (£8,250). A confiscated amount of CHF 1,360 (£1,247) taken from the man will be used to cover these costs.

After the trial, the man was released from custody and handed over to the Migration Office for deportation.
